For this route, your primary and most reliable option is the bus. You'll find services primarily operating with minivans or larger coaches, offering a relatively direct journey. Tickets typically cost around €8, and the journey is advertised at 3 hours. However, always factor in potential delays due to road conditions, passenger pickups, and comfort stops, making the real duration closer to 4-5 hours. Look for operators like Virak Buntham or Sorya Bus, which are generally well-regarded for safety and punctuality on Cambodian routes.

Frequently asked questions — Kampong Cham → Mondulkiri
While operators might advertise 3 hours, a realistic door-to-door duration, factoring in road conditions, comfort breaks, and passenger pickups/drop-offs, is typically closer to 4 to 5 hours. Always allow extra time in your itinerary, especially if you have onward connections.
A bus ticket for this route typically costs around €8-€10. Booking ahead, especially a day or two in advance, is highly recommended. It guarantees your seat and preferred departure time, which is particularly useful during weekends, public holidays, or if you prefer a specific, reputable operator.
For the Kampong Cham to Mondulkiri route, reputable operators often include Virak Buntham and Sorya Bus. They are generally known for maintaining schedules and offering reasonable comfort. The services from Kampong Cham to Mondulkiri (Sen Monorom) are generally direct. You won't typically need to change buses. However, be aware that minivans might make a few stops to pick up or drop off local passengers along the way, which is normal for Cambodian domestic routes.
The most efficient and common way to travel from Kampong Cham to Mondulkiri (Sen Monorom) is by bus or minivan. There are no train or flight options for this specific route. Opt for a reputable bus company and book your ticket online in advance for the best experience.
✨ Why visit Mondulkiri?
- ✓ Encounter elephants at the Mondulkiri Project, supporting ethical sanctuaries.
- ✓ Explore Bou Sra Waterfall, a stunning multi-tiered cascade ideal for swimming.
- ✓ Discover traditional Pnong villages and learn about their culture.
- ✓ Hike through lush jungle landscapes to hidden waterfalls and viewpoints.
- ✓ Spot rare wildlife like gibbons and various bird species in protected areas.

⏱️ How long to visit Mondulkiri?
For independent travelers, 3-4 days is ideal to fully experience Mondolkiri. This allows for an elephant sanctuary visit, trekking to waterfalls, and exploring local culture. With less time, prioritize the elephants; with more, delve deeper into the province's natural beauty.
